Transaction 58003310b09d66fae348373239b6f196812127d5d20e94b26f40faca91465853
1 Input
1 Output
-
58003310b09d66fae348373239b6f196812127d5d20e94b26f40faca91465853:0
- value
- 831910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45c812a4e72feea3ad081291f536336ebead8b7e OP_EQUAL
- address
- 383zE5pVGcxk5qUGbjTrBg6Fk1LzL7bwAA